数据库恢复的基本技术
数据库恢复秘籍大公开!掌握这些基本技术,让你的数据安全无忧!

你是否曾经因为数据库故障而头疼不已?担心数据丢失,害怕业务中断?今天,就让我来为大家数据库恢复的基本技术,让你轻松应对各种数据恢复难题!
一、数据库恢复的基本技术
1. 备份恢复
备份恢复是数据库恢复中最常见的技术,它通过定期将数据库中的数据备份到其他存储介质上,以防止数据丢失。当数据库出现故障时,可以从备份中恢复数据。
(1)全备份:将数据库中的所有数据备份到其他存储介质上。
(2)增量备份:只备份自上次备份以来发生变化的数据。
(3)差异备份:备份自上次全备份以来发生变化的数据。
2. 点时间恢复
点时间恢复是一种根据用户需求恢复到特定时间点的数据的技术。它可以帮助用户在数据库出现故障时,快速恢复到之前的状态。
3. 逻辑恢复
逻辑恢复是通过数据库的逻辑操作来恢复数据的技术。例如,通过删除操作恢复被误删除的数据。
4. 物理恢复
物理恢复是通过直接操作数据库的物理文件来恢复数据的技术。例如,通过重建索引、修复损坏的文件等。
二、数据库恢复的步骤
1. 确定恢复目标
在开始恢复之前,首先要明确恢复的目标,比如恢复某个表的数据、恢复整个数据库等。
2. 选择恢复方法
根据恢复目标,选择合适的恢复方法。例如,如果只是恢复某个表的数据,可以选择逻辑恢复;如果需要恢复整个数据库,可以选择备份恢复。
3. 恢复数据
按照选择的恢复方法,执行恢复操作。例如,从备份中恢复数据,或者通过逻辑操作恢复数据。
4. 验证恢复结果
恢复完成后,要对恢复结果进行验证,确保数据完整性和一致性。
三、数据库恢复的注意事项
1. 定期备份:定期备份是预防数据丢失的重要手段,要确保备份的及时性和完整性。
2. 选择合适的备份策略:根据业务需求和数据特点,选择合适的备份策略,如全备份、增量备份、差异备份等。
3. 验证备份:定期验证备份的有效性,确保在需要恢复时能够成功恢复数据。
4. 数据安全:在恢复过程中,要确保数据的安全性,防止数据泄露或被恶意篡改。
5. 恢复效率:在恢复过程中,要尽量提高恢复效率,减少业务中断时间。
数据库恢复是保证业务连续性的重要手段。掌握数据库恢复的基本技术,可以帮助我们在面对数据丢失、数据库故障等问题时,迅速恢复数据,确保业务正常运行。希望本文能为大家提供帮助,祝大家数据无忧,业务繁荣!